(FORE-EDGE PAINTING.) Fry, Elizabeth. Memoirs. Second Edition. 2 volumes. Thick 8vo, contemporary green morocco with elaborate borders with central medallions, decorative spines, rebound and recased retaining original backstrips, scattered darkening and some scuffs but still attractive; bookplates; plain cloth slipcase. London, 1848

  • Notes: Each volume with a fore-edge painting. Volume 1 shows a portrait of Fry next to a view of her childhood home Earlham Hall; Volume 2 has a scene of Fry visiting the women at Newgate prison where she devoted many years of charity work to improve their condition, titled "An Hour in Newgate."
